/* Las fuentes */

body
{
color: #000;
font: 11px/16px Georgia, "Times New Roman", Times, serif;
	background: url(../images/bg3.jpg) no-repeat center top;
}

p
{
padding:0;
margin:0;
}

#wrapper
{
width:900px;
height:auto;
	margin-left: auto;
	margin-right: auto;
}



/* ----------- BANNER ----------- */



#header
{
	width: 868px;
	height: 215px;
	padding: 16px;
	margin-top: 27px;
}

#box1 {
}
 
.mask {
	position:relative;
	width: 907px;
	overflow:hidden;
	margin-top: -50px;
	height: 268px;
	margin-left: -19px;
}

.mask img {
		position:absolute;
		display:block;
}

h1
{
font-family:Arial, Helvetica, sans-serif;
font-size:36px;
font-weight:bold;
color: maroon;
margin:0;
padding:0;
line-height:40px;
}

/* ----------- CONTENT ----------- */

#content
{
width: 882px;
	margin-top: 35px;
	padding: 5px;
}

h2
{
color: #6a340d;
	font: normal 23px Georgia, "Times New Roman", Times, serif;
	margin: 37px 47px 47px 130px;
}

.lcar
{
float: left;
	border: 3px solid silver;
	margin: 5px;
}

.rcar
{
float:right;
border: 3px solid silver;
margin: 5px;
}

#imagenes
{
width: 248px;
height: 400px;
float: right;
	background-repeat: repeat;
	margin-top: 19px;
	margin-right: 7px;
	padding: 8px;
    overflow:auto;
    
    
}

#scroll
{
width: 310px;
height:333px;
float: right;
	background-repeat: repeat;
	margin-top: 19px;
	margin-right: 7px;
	padding: 8px;
    overflow:auto;
    
}

#contenido
{
width: 575px;
height:auto;
float: left;
	padding: 10px;
	margin-left: 8px;
}




/* NAV */


#menu ul {
	width: 395px;
	height: 48px;
}
#menu ul li { display:block;text-align:left;
	float: left;
	margin-right: 13px;
}
#menu li a { color: maroon;text-decoration:none; display:block;
	font: bold 14px/2em "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;
}
#menu li a:hover { color: gray; }
#menu li span { color: #545454;
	font: 11px "Helvetica Neue", Arial, Helvetica, Geneva, sans-serif;
}
#menu li span:hover  {color: maroon;}
/* ----------- FOOTER ----------- */

#footer
{
width: 175px;
height: 21px;
	margin-top: -14px;
	padding-bottom: 8px;
	float: left;
}



/* alinear imagenes */
.float-left  {
	float: left;
	padding: 5px 24px 5px 5px;
}
.float-right {
	float: right;
	margin: 17px;
	padding: 2px;
}
.align-left  { text-align: left;}
.align-right { text-align: right;}

/* alinear imagenes termina */

/* kkexplorer */


img { behavior: url(http://www.lasfuentes.com.mx/site/css/iepngfix.htc); }
